How Do Web Technologies Fit Into PC Development?
Web technologies can be used to create desktop applications. For example, HTML, CSS, and JavaScript can be used to create a desktop application that runs in a web browser.
Additionally, frameworks such as Electron or NW.js can be used to create desktop applications using web technologies such as HTML, CSS, and JavaScript.
These frameworks allow developers to create desktop applications that are cross-platform and can be deployed to multiple operating systems.

What Is a Desktop Application Development Framework?
A desktop application development framework is a software framework specifically designed for creating desktop applications. It provides developers with a set of tools, libraries, and guidelines for building desktop applications with speed and efficiency.
These frameworks often support cross-platform development, which enables apps to operate smoothly on multiple operating systems. They also offer pre-built components and standardized structures that reduce development time and ensure consistency across applications.
Frameworks for Creating Cross-Platform Desktop Apps
Cross-platform frameworks streamline desktop application development by enabling a single codebase to function across multiple operating systems. These tools save development time and make maintenance simpler by ensuring compatibility across Windows, macOS, and Linux.
Let’s take a look at three popular frameworks widely used for building cross-platform desktop applications:
- Electron: Developed by GitHub, Electron enables JavaScript, HTML, and CSS to power robust desktop applications. Known for apps like Slack and Visual Studio Code, it combines a web-based frontend with a Node.js backend, creating seamless user experiences.
- NW.js: This framework merges web technologies with the Node.js runtime, allowing complete access to system resources. Built by Intel, NW.js supports native modules, making it a strong choice for applications needing deep system integration.
- .NET: Microsoft’s .NET offers a versatile environment for building desktop apps across platforms using C#. With Windows Forms, WPF, and MAUI support, .NET delivers powerful options for creating sophisticated, high-performance applications.

1. Universal Windows Platform Desktop Development Software
Windows PC development software is designed to create applications that are compatible with the Microsoft Windows operating systems. This desktop software typically requires programming languages such as Visual Basic, C++, and .NET development. It also utilizes various tools that enable developers to build interactive UIs, such as WPF (Windows Presentation Foundation) and WinForms.
2. Mac Desktop Development Software
Mac desktop app development software is designed to create applications that are compatible with Apple's macOS operating system. This desktop software typically requires programming languages such as Swift and Objective-C, as well as tools for building visual interfaces and user experiences. Some popular examples of Mac desktop app development software include Xcode and Interface Builder.
3. Linux Desktop App Development Software
Linux desktop app development software is designed to create applications that are compatible with various Linux operating systems, such as Ubuntu and Debian. This software typically requires coding languages such as C, C++, and Python, along with tools for building cross-platform graphical UIs. Some popular examples of Linux PC development software include Qt and GTK+.
4. Java-Based Desktop Development Software
Java-based PC development software is designed to create applications that are compatible with any operating system if it has a Java Virtual Machine installed. This software typically uses the Java programming language and tools like Swing to build cross-platform desktop applications and graphical UIs. Some popular examples of Java-based desktop development software include Eclipse and NetBeans.
5. Gaming Desktop Apps Development Software
Gaming PC development software is designed to create applications for gaming consoles, mobile devices, and PCs. This software typically utilizes a variety of programming languages like JavaScript, C++, C#, or Python, depending on the platform. It also uses tools like Unity and Unreal Engine to build rich 3D interfaces and immersive game experiences. Some popular examples of gaming desktop development software include GameMaker, Construct 2, and Corona SDK.

Tips on Creating a Good UX For Desktop Applications
Building an excellent UX for desktop applications can be a tricky process at times. Luckily, there are tips and tricks you can use to create an intuitive and aesthetically pleasing experience for your users. Here are the three main tips to create good UI/UX for desktop apps:
- Start with the user in mind: Before starting the design process, always consider the user's needs and what features will help them best interact with your desktop application. Make sure that you're designing for the user group that you are targeting, as well as keeping up-to-date on trends for PC development software.
- Use easy-to-use UI/UX elements: One of the key components of a good UX for desktop application development is the ease of use. Consider using drag & drop functions, start buttons, and other simple UI/UX elements that will make it easy for users to navigate through your application and complete tasks within it.
- Analyze user feedback: Another important factor to consider when creating a UX for desktop apps is analyzing feedback from users. By staying on top of any suggestions or complaints that your users may have, you can ensure that your application continues to meet their needs over time.

Security and Privacy Concerns in Desktop Apps
Security and privacy are paramount in desktop app development, especially as applications handle sensitive user data and business information. Ensuring that desktop apps adhere to high-security standards helps keep safe against unauthorized access, data breaches, and malware threats.
Here are key practices to maintain strong security and protect user privacy:
- Data encryption: Encrypting vital information, both in transit and at rest, prevents unauthorized access. Encryption protects data integrity and ensures that only authorized users can access or interpret the information.
- User authentication: Robust authentication methods, like multi-factor authentication (MFA), add a critical layer of security by requiring users to verify their identities. This minimizes the risk of unauthorized access.
- Regular updates: Frequent updates address emerging security vulnerabilities and maintain app resilience. Patching known issues keeps applications secure and ensures they meet current security standards.
- Access control: Implementing strict access control limits data visibility and usage based on user roles. Controlled access prevents unauthorized modifications and ensures sensitive information is managed responsibly.
